5 steps basics of podcasting
Step1 - Understand podcast/podcasting :
A podcast is basically an audio file that is stored on the
Internet that people can download to their computers , IPODS and
MP3 players and listen to whenever and wherever they want to.
Think of a podcast as a way to deliver any audio content to a
large audience worldwide.
Step 2 - Podcast recording :
You have to get your message recorded using a mic. It is called
podcast
recording.You can either use your own voice or use a
software like Jvw Podcast creator to use text to voice
conversion for your podcasts. You can use articles, ebooks,
lyrics, poems, white papers, tutorials, press releases, emails,
business letters and more.

Step 4 - Validate your podcast
After you create a
podcast , it is necessary that you validate your podcast
feed to make sure there are no errors in it and that it is Rss
specific and itunes compatible. You can use
http://feedvalidator.org to check out rss feeds or search for
more options on Google :
http://www.google.co.in/search?hl=en&q=podcast+validator&meta=
for Podcast validators.
